Exactly Solvable Models
Exactly
solvable models
are mathematical or
physical systems
for which
exact solutions
can be derived, providing deep insights into the
underlying phenomena
without approximations. These models are crucial in
theoretical physics
as they offer
benchmarks for testing
approximations and
numerical methods
used in more complex,
unsolvable systems
.
